Unraveling VMware
Established in 1998, VMware is a global technology company headquartered in Palo Alto, California. From its inception, VMware has been at the forefront of virtualization technology, reshaping the IT landscape with its groundbreaking solutions. As a company, VMware is dedicated to empowering businesses to harness the full potential of their IT infrastructure, driving efficiency, agility, and innovation.

The Driving Force: Virtualization
At the core of VMware's offerings lies the concept of virtualization—a paradigm shift that enables organizations to abstract computing resources from underlying hardware. By creating virtual instances of servers, storage, and networks, VMware empowers businesses to optimize resource utilization, streamline operations, and achieve unparalleled flexibility in managing their IT environments.

A Comprehensive Portfolio
VMware's product portfolio encompasses a diverse array of solutions tailored to meet the evolving needs of modern businesses:

VMware vSphere: VMware's flagship virtualization platform, vSphere, enables organizations to create and manage virtualized data centers with ease. With features like VM migration, resource pooling, and high availability, vSphere empowers businesses to build agile, resilient IT infrastructures.

VMware NSX: Network virtualization takes center stage with VMware NSX, allowing organizations to abstract network functionality and create virtual networks that are independent of physical hardware. NSX enhances security, simplifies network management, and facilitates micro-segmentation for granular control over network traffic.

VMware vSAN: Storage virtualization is revolutionized by VMware vSAN, which transforms existing storage devices into a highly scalable and resilient shared storage pool. By integrating storage directly into the hypervisor, vSAN simplifies storage management, improves performance, and reduces costs associated with traditional SAN deployments.

VMware Workspace ONE: In the era of digital workspaces and remote collaboration, Workspace ONE emerges as a comprehensive digital workspace platform. It enables secure access to applications and data from any device, streamlines device management, and enhances user productivity through unified endpoint management and identity services.
